The proverb is not 'You can get a quart into a pint pot.'It is 'You can't get a quart into a pint pot.' That means - don't waste your time trying to do something that is not possible!

To ante up means to add money to the pot in poker, or to put money into the center of the table. If you ante up one dollar, you add one dollar to the table pot.

"Burn" on the Instant Pot means that the food is sticking to the bottom of the pot and causing it to overheat. To prevent this, make sure to add enough liquid, avoid thick sauces, and deglaze the pot before pressure cooking.
Add potatoes and carrots to the pot roast in the crock pot during the last 1-2 hours of cooking to ensure they are tender but not overcooked.
